The Royal York (nice hotel) is right down town across the street from Union Station (subway) you are within walking distance of many things. You may want to check out the CN Tower, its pretty cool. On the 16th, the Rogers Center have the Canada Kabaddi Cup 2009 Kabaddi, is one of the oldest Indian games dating back 4,000 years. It is a display of skill and power not often seen. Combining elements and characteristics of rugby and wrestling, guests are in for a unique team competition. tip of the week..Bring your sun screen.. if you dont have a way to the Hotel from airport use the yellow airport express bus, it takes you right to the hotel, they run every 20 min or so.. Enjoy your stay (and our beer)
